EV

(budgeting)
EV = % complete x BAC

Budgeted cost of the work performed so far.

Used to track overall completion of a project.

EV is a calculated value, not the actual expense.
SV
SV = (EV - PV)

Schedule Variance

Measures schedule variance in $ (how many $ are you ahead / behind schedule).
AC
Actual Cost
CPI
CPI = EV / AC

Cost Performance Index

Measures cost variance as a %
SPI
SPI = EV / PV

Schedule Performance Index

Measures schedule variance as a %
RTD
RTD = BD / SPI

Revised Total Duration

The projected duration based on how the project is actually going, schedule-wise.
BAC
Budgeted At Completion

The end point of the PV curve; the total budget.
BD
Baseline Duration

The planned duration of the project.
EAC
EAC = BAC / CPI

Estimate At Completion

What the project will cost, based on how the project is going, cost-wise.
CV
CV = EV - AC

Cost Variance

Measures cost variance in $
PV
Planned Value

The line that shows how much is budgeted over the life of the project.
Float
Forward pass = ls - es

Backward pass = lf - ef
Early Finish (of project)
(Early Start + Duration) - 1
Late Start (of project)
Early Start + Float
Late Finish (of project)
(Late Start + Duration) - 1
PERT
(P + 4M + O) / 6
Triangulation Estimate (beta estimate)
(P + M + O) / 3
Standard Deviation Estimate
(P - O) / 6
